
"Milan Fashion Week 2024: Upcycled Looks, Pops of Color, and Smart-Casual Merges"
Milan designers are presenting collections for fall-winter 2024-25 that reflect a return to serious business attire, even from active wear brands, and away from frivolity. Simon Cracker's collection explores the moment before drifting off to sleep, using upcycled garments and reclaimed remnants harmonized with dyeing, while K-Way's collection features colorful outerwear and a move towards using entirely recycled materials in the next few years.
